The above cuts are some of my old Tascam-80 home studio demos from the early 1980's just before I quit playing to go White Collar. I'm fixin' to cut some of my new tunes shortly in an actual studio and post 'em here to replace these.
I dedicated "You've Got the Magic" to my late daughter, Sissy (my friend Jellyroll Johnson on harp). That was the first drum loop I ever programmed (on a friend's Yamaha RX-11), two looped 8-bar funk grooves. And, I wore a hole in my thumb doing that bass line, LOL!
"The Once and Future Fool" and "Without Loving You" (my friend Gary Loyd on lead vocal, Mark Douthit on alto on the latter) are both probably based somewhat loosely on ruminations on my crazed and doomed first marriage. Y'know, empathically, all the conflicting stuff afflicting bad relationships. "Wrong Enough to Love You Just Right" is a tune I wrote early on for my current love nearly 36 years, Cheryl. She had this sorority sister girlfriend who dissed me behind my back 'cuz I was a musician rather than someone "respectable" like a doctor or lawyer.
